Add subscribeCallEvents command for opt-in call event notifications

Call events are no longer subscribed by default. JSON-RPC clients must
explicitly call subscribeCallEvents to receive callEvent notifications
and enable incoming call handling. This avoids sending unwanted call
events to clients that don't use voice calling.

Also adds unsubscribeCallEvents for cleanup, idempotent subscription
guard, and updates CALL_TUNNEL.md to document the subscription step.

An external application (bot, UI, test script) interacts via JSON-RPC only.
It never touches the control socket directly.
**Important:** Call event notifications are not sent by default. Clients must
call `subscribeCallEvents` before initiating or receiving calls. Without this,
incoming calls are silently ignored (no tunnel is spawned).
